diff options
author | Patrick J Cherry <patrick@bytemark.co.uk> | 2013-05-16 11:47:01 +0100 |
---|---|---|
committer | Patrick J Cherry <patrick@bytemark.co.uk> | 2013-05-16 11:47:01 +0100 |
commit | afdd78cae69c8fb549af7a4c8af5c8f282fcc403 (patch) | |
tree | 1ff0731669d2beebf8a03608c12bc5baefe74c3a /test/th_mauve.rb | |
parent | e08051b78bae61dd42b48f4f8d9d086823ddbd2a (diff) |
Logging in tests can now be set using LOGLEVEL env variable.
Diffstat (limited to 'test/th_mauve.rb')
-rw-r--r-- | test/th_mauve.rb | 9 |
1 files changed, 8 insertions, 1 deletions
diff --git a/test/th_mauve.rb b/test/th_mauve.rb index 4ec8dc5..49e714b 100644 --- a/test/th_mauve.rb +++ b/test/th_mauve.rb @@ -69,7 +69,14 @@ module Mauve @logger = Log4r::Logger.new 'Mauve' @outputter = Mauve::TestOutputter.new("test") @outputter.formatter = Log4r::PatternFormatter.new( :pattern => "%d %l %m" ) - @outputter.level = ($debug ? Log4r::DEBUG : Log4r::WARN) + @outputter.level = case ENV['LOGLEVEL'] + when "DEBUG" + Log4r::DEBUG + when "INFO" + Log4r::INFO + else + Log4r::WARN + end @logger.outputters << @outputter return @logger end |